Key Benefits of Colocation for the Corporate Market
Risk mitigation and Data Recovery
Housing your IT equipment in a secure off-site environment makes your business less vulnerable to physical loss or damage of critical business systems.
Our data centres add a new level of reliability
High quality data centre environments with redundant power and cooling systems and engineers on site 24 hours a day, add a new level of reliability to system availability.
Colocation gives you more room to move
Businesses are finding that locating their IT infrastructure within their City offices incurs ongoing costs of office space that are hard to justify.
Colocation meets the demands of new technology
New server storage technology is demanding more and more power and air-conditioning to be able to operate, and the costs of refurbishing and upgrading an IT environment located in office space can be huge.
